Gratify and Slake

Gratify

Gratify verb - To give in to (a desire).

Slake is a synonym for gratify in satisfy topic. In some cases you can use "Slake" instead a verb "Gratify".

Slake

Slake verb - To put a complete end to (a physical need or desire).
Usage example: a harrowing experience while mountain climbing has largely slaked my desire for high adventure

Gratify is a synonym for slake in satisfy topic. You can use "Gratify" instead a verb "Slake", if it concerns topics such as decrease, quench.
